This image shows the degradation observed in the overall system throughput in transactions per second for different latencies between the sites (both sites working together with the database in one of the sites).

This image shows a column chart of overall Oracle WebLogic Server (WLS) throughput, measured as transactions per second (TX/sec), versus network latency, expressed as round-trip time (RTT) between sites.

The vertical axis is Java Transaction API (JTA) TX/sec as a percentage, labeled "JTA TX/sec (%)" from 0 to 100. The horizontal axis is "RTT between sites (ms)" with three categories: "0.3 ms, servers in the same availability domain (AD)"; "0.6 ms, servers in the same region, different AD"; and "6.5 ms, servers in different regions."

Reported values: 100% throughput at 0.3 ms (same AD), 100% at 0.6 ms (same region, different AD), and 92% at 6.5 ms (different regions).
